Police searched a hotel in Park City Friday morning for a suspect in a fatal shooting, but he was not found.

Wichita police are asking for help from the public in finding 31-year-old Patricio Gomez.   He should be considered armed and dangerous.

Officers were called to a report of a shooting around 6:20 Thursday evening at a hotel in the 9100 block of East Corporate Hills.  They found 42-year-old Michael Martinez, who pronounced dead at the scene from several gunshot wounds.   Police said Gomez and a woman went to the hotel for an illegal drug transaction, and that led to a disturbance where  Gomez is accused of firing shots at Martinez.

Gomez and the woman got away in a black Cadillac Escalade, and the car was found Friday outside a hotel in Park City, near 53rd Street North and I-135.   A SWAT team was sent to the hotel, and two people were contacted by officers, but Gomez was not found.  Police seized the Cadillac.
